Egg hires Citibanker to run French business

UK Internet bank Egg has hired Marc Luet from Citigroup to run its French business, taking over the chairmanship from former Zebank head Olivier de Montety.

Egg bought online banking outfit Zebank last year as a bridgehead into the French market. The UK bank has vowed to spend EUR160 million over the next two years to promote its credit card business among French consumers.

Luet, an eleven-year Citibank veteran, has been lured to Egg from his position as chairman and CEO of Citibank Belgium. Former Zebank chief Montety will stay on to oversee Egg's investment business in France.
